Bondi-based beverage start-up Leuca is celebrating the successful launch of one of Australia’s first non-carbonated vodka-infused RTDs.
Leuca hit the shelves in July, with more than half of its initial production run pre-sold to local venues and bottle stores.
“Our third production run has since sold out and are now on our fourth production run, which is roughly five times the size of the last, as demand continues to climb,” said co-founder Shaun May.
Sales were boosted by a viral TikTok moment that has received more than 240,00 views, sparking the development of an e-commerce site that allows customers outside of Sydney to order directly.
Leuca combines water, five-times-distilled premium vodka and natural fruit flavouring. The brand was initially introduced in two flavours: Watermelon Mint Lime and Apple Blackcurrant. A third flavour is planned in time for summer, with the announcement scheduled for mid-November to early December.
“We got tired of healthier RTDs always being super carbonated or bland,” said May.
“Finding a drink that tasted genuinely good often meant compromising on sugar or additives. Watching our peers on platforms like TikTok decarbonating their beverages made us realise there had to be a better way. That’s exactly why we created Leuca, a tasty, enjoyable beverage without carbonation or sugar overload.”
